The absence of 17 players from Barcelona .. And Xavi demands the postponement of the match against Mallorca

Barcelona coach Xavi Hernandez called on Saturday to postpone his team’s match against Real Mallorca, scheduled for Sunday, in the nineteenth round of the Spanish Football League, due to the “severe shortage of players” in the squad.

At least 17 players will be absent from the Catalan club in its match against Mallorca, while Frenchman Samuel Umtiti is awaiting the decision of the Spanish authorities to allow him to participate.

And the Brazilians Dani Alves, Felipe Coutinho and Jordi Alba have previously tested positive for Covid-19 in recent days.

“If it wasn’t postponed, it would be ridiculous,” Xavi told reporters on the eve of the match.

“The match will be without flavor and without any presentation to the fans,” he added.

Xavi indicated that his team is in a limited situation due to the presence of 17 absences, between 17 and 18 players, because Samuel Umiti recovered today, but he is one of the eleven cases that we have faced.

“We also have two suspended players and six injured,” he added.

Barcelona needs every point in the remainder of its campaign this season, as it occupies seventh place with 28 points.
